Займы: детали¶
Формат запроса¶
GET /api/v2/loans/{id}
Параметры запроса¶
| Название |
Тип |
Назначение |
Примечание |
| id |
int |
Идентификатор займа |
Обязателен |
Формат ответа (пример)¶
{
"creditId": 123456,
"ownerWmid": "XXXXXXXXXXXX",
"destWmid": "YYYYYYYYYYYY",
"purseSrc": "T123456789012",
"purseDest": "T210987654321",
"purseRet": "T210987654321",
"dateCrt": "2025-01-01T12:00:00Z",
"dateUpd": "2025-01-02T12:00:00Z",
"amount": 100.00,
"amountRet": 105.00,
"amountRetRest": 50.00,
"retDate": "2025-02-01T12:00:00Z",
"retPeriod": 30,
"state": 1,
"wmTranId": 123456789,
"block": false,
"paymer": {
"Number": "XXXXXXXXXXX",
"Code": "YYYYYYYYYYYYYY"
}
}
Параметры ответа¶
| Поле |
Тип |
Назначение |
Примечание |
| creditId |
int |
Идентификатор займа |
Уникален |
| ownerWmid |
string |
WMID заимодавца |
12 цифр |
| destWmid |
string |
WMID заемщика |
12 цифр |
| purseSrc |
string |
Кошелёк-источник средств |
Буква + 12 цифр (например, T402299255256) |
| purseDest |
string |
Кошелёк зачисления займа |
Буква + 12 цифр |
| purseRet |
string |
Кошелёк возврата займа |
Может совпадать с purseDest |
| dateCrt |
string |
Дата выдачи |
ISO 8601 UTC |
| dateUpd |
string |
Дата последнего изменения |
ISO 8601 UTC |
| amount |
decimal |
Сумма займа |
Номинал |
| amountRet |
decimal |
Сумма к возврату |
С процента́ми/комиссиями |
| amountRetRest |
decimal |
Остаток к возврату |
Текущий долг |
| retDate |
string |
Дата планового возврата |
ISO 8601 UTC |
| retPeriod |
int |
Срок займа (сутки) |
Полный срок |
| state |
int |
Код состояния займа |
См. таблицу состояний ниже |
| wmTranId |
long |
Идентификатор WM-перевода |
Может быть 0 при отсутствии |
| block |
bool |
Флаг блокировки заемщика |
true/false |
| paymer |
object |
Данные Paymer |
Присутствуют только при состоянии paymer |
Поля объекта paymer (если присутствует)¶
| Поле |
Тип |
Назначение |
| Number |
string |
Номер обязательства Paymer |
| Code |
string |
Код обязательства Paymer |
Коды состояний займа (state)¶
| Код |
Состояние |
| 0 |
планируется |
| 1 |
взят (активен) |
| 2 |
отказ |
| 3 |
завершен нормально |
| 4 |
завершен досрочно |
| 5 |
завершен за счёт других |
| 6 |
учёт прекращен (Paymer) |
Пример вызова (curl)¶
curl -s -X GET "https://debt.webmoney.com/api/v2/loans/123456" \
-H "Authorization: Bearer <JWT>" \
-H "Accept: application/json"
См. также¶
Программные интерфейсы (API) v2